Delaware Supreme Court Hears Arguments over Elon Musk's Pay Package in Dover

The Delaware Supreme Court examines if Elon Musk’s 2018 Tesla pay, potentially worth over $100 billion, was fairly approved amid shareholder conflict claims.

  • The Delaware Supreme Court is hearing arguments on Elon Musk's compensation package, which could exceed $100 billion based on Tesla's stock value as of mid-October 2025.
  • Shareholder Richard Tornetta claims Musk had excessive influence over the board, resulting in inadequate shareholder information during the pay package vote.
  • The court must determine whether Musk's pay was a business decision or due to undue influence, especially since Tesla's stock performance has been extraordinary.
  • Tesla's board has proposed a new compensation package for Musk that could potentially make him the world's first trillionaire, followed by a shareholder vote on Nov. 6.
